They fall under relevant press regulations and are subscribed to the main UK press regulator IMPRESS. allNovaScotia is an online paper based in Halifax, Nova Scotia, Canada that publishes business and political information six days a week. The internet site was the very first online-only paper in Atlantic Canada and has lagged a paywall given that starting in 2001. Since 2009, the decrease of the typical company model of print newspapers has actually resulted in various efforts to develop local, local or nationwide online-only papers - publications that do initial coverage, rather than simply discourse or summaries of reporting from other magazines. In 2013, the Website Reuters Institute commissioned a cross-country study on information usage, and gathered data associated with on-line paper use that emphasizes the absence of usage of paid on the internet newspaper services.


Online NewsOnline News
All samples within each nation were across the country representative. Half of the example supposedly spent for a print paper in the past 7 days, and only one-twentieth of the sample paid for online news in the previous 7 days. That only 5% of the example had actually lately spent for on-line newspaper accessibility is most likely due to the fact that the majority of people accessibility information that is free.




In addition, individuals aged in between 25 and 34 are extra ready to pay for electronic news than older individuals throughout all countries. This remains in line with the Seat Proving ground's finding in a study news of U.S. Americans that the Net is a leading source of information for individuals younger than 50.

The variety of times a short article obtains shared on matters for activists, political leaders, writers, online-publishers and marketers. They therefore have a rate of interest in knowing the number of shares, ideally also anticipating it prior to the write-up is being published. With new approaches of such as it is feasible to acquire understandings into the core features of a short article.


Said click over here now "dataset concerning online news appeal". includes 39,644 monitorings and 60 possible features, that have been gathered over two years from 2013 to 2015. The features include variables describing words, links, digital media, time, key words, insights from and the number of write-up shares. With the dataset being publicly available, a fair amount of information evaluation has been performed.


One "category evaluation". 30 November 2020. made use of device learning methods, namely,,, and to predict the leading 10 percent most frequently shared write-ups. The final thought is, that the typical keywords within a short article and the typical popularity of said keywords have the best influence on the quantity of shares a write-up gets.
